The new Nikon D850 has many praised features, image quality and file size being among them. The camera features 45.7 MP backside illuminated sensor and allows shooting three sizes of RAW files. Until you get your hands on this camera, you can see the sample images from Nikon Imaging Japan and Dan Vojtech.

Nikon Japan shared hi-res sample JPG images, as well as two sample videos. Dan’s photos include photos shot at different settings and sizes, some of them are cropped at 100%, and you can also see the low light performance when D850 is compared to D800.

All Dan’s photos were shot as JPG in default settings, neutral picture control setting, no reductions, no sharpening. As for the photos from Nikon Japan, as DPReview reports, they are full-resolution JPEGs shot in 14-bit RAW and converted to JPEG using Capture NX-D.

    Those are not 100% crops. Considering the camera’s resolution, the resolution of the crops and the amount of crop in relation to the original image, I’m pretty certain that they are 25% crops, in which there is one pixel for every four pixels on the original crop. Or to put it another way, 50% in each direction. At least on the image I checked, the statue one, but the others seem the same. To present something as a 100% crop, you must make the image available in the original resolution and not reduced to 25% as it seems to be the case.
